Housing Officer role at Sanctuary Scotland, based in Glasgow. Salary £35,839 - £37,726 per year plus £600 car allowance. 37.5 hours per week.
An exciting opportunity has arisen for a Housing Officer to join our team in Glasgow. You will be responsible for ensuring that high quality housing management services are delivered to residents, with a focus on making a real difference to their lives. This role involves managing a range of situations and building key relationships with internal and external stakeholders, working professionally to resolve problems and improve services.
The Role Of Housing Officer Will Include
* Delivering a high-quality housing management service to tenants, partners and key stakeholders
* Ensuring arrears targets are met, and allocating void and new let properties
* Investigating and resolving anti-social behaviour cases
* Completing estate management weekly inspections
* Identifying shortfalls in service delivery and putting plans of resolution into place
* Managing the recruitment, performance and development of staff to ensure business needs are met
* Ensuring compliance with all legislative and regulatory requirements for all housing management activities
Skills And Experiences
* Proven experience of undertaking a similar role within housing
* Knowledge of relevant housing regulations and legislation
* Proven experience of delivering high quality tenancy services
* Excellent problem-solving skills with the ability to implement solutions
* Ability to build strong working relationships with internal and external customers
* Basic understanding of Microsoft Office packages
* SVQ3 in relevant area or equivalent qualification
* Travel is a requirement of the role; therefore a full valid driving licence is essential
